Output 2d4de0e321ab22eb1f18156caf45bc6186dadeb254e882d3e5911459a3cf69b5:151

value
1243406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 402eb6fc7aefb36a45448bd310f233476a2a2e5e OP_EQUAL
address
37YP8czhHKvHVRQ6ti48uHhj8bnp6jVTk4
transaction
2d4de0e321ab22eb1f18156caf45bc6186dadeb254e882d3e5911459a3cf69b5